Abstract :
The threshold protocol based on polynomial needs shuffling scheme to share the secret securely. For avoiding the complexity on communication and operation of the complete-shuffling scheme, this scheme applies brief shuffling algorithm. This paper introduces random order sequence via the dynamic attribute of the feedback time and presents a partial-shuffling scheme. In order to defense the adversary attack against secret sharing process, a kind of dynamic correction mechanism is designed. Performance evaluation shows that the partial-shuffling scheme greatly decreases the secret sharing time and improves the efficiency, while the threshold and the adversary appearance probability are increasing.
